优化网页浏览体验:自定义滚轮和键盘光标键平滑效果攻略
### 摘要
本文将深入探讨如何利用一款扩展插件通过自定义设置来优化网页浏览体验。该插件允许用户调整鼠标滚轮和键盘光标键在滚动页面时的平滑效果,以达到更加自然流畅的浏览体验。文章将提供详细的代码示例,帮助用户轻松实现这一功能。
### 关键词
自定义设置, 浏览体验, 扩展插件, 平滑效果, 代码示例
## 一、深入理解自定义浏览设置的重要性
### 1.1 探索网页浏览个性化设置的意义
在当今互联网时代,人们越来越重视个性化体验。对于网页浏览而言,个性化的设置不仅能够提升用户的舒适度,还能显著提高浏览效率。例如,通过调整鼠标滚轮和平滑效果,用户可以更快速地浏览长篇文档或网页,减少眼睛疲劳。此外,个性化的设置还可以帮助那些有特殊需求的人群,比如视力不佳或者手部运动不便的用户,通过定制化的操作方式获得更好的上网体验。
### 1.2 介绍平滑效果对浏览体验的影响
平滑效果是指在滚动网页时,页面移动的流畅程度。良好的平滑效果可以让用户感觉像是在真实世界中翻阅纸张一样自然。这种体验不仅提升了视觉上的美感,还减少了长时间浏览带来的不适感。相反,如果页面滚动不流畅,可能会让用户感到头晕眼花,甚至影响到阅读的连贯性和理解力。因此,优化平滑效果是提升浏览体验的关键之一。
### 1.3 扩展插件的安装与基本使用方法
为了实现上述提到的个性化设置,我们推荐使用一款名为“SmoothScroll”的浏览器扩展插件。这款插件支持多种主流浏览器,如Chrome、Firefox等。安装过程非常简单,只需访问相应的应用商店搜索“SmoothScroll”,点击安装即可。安装完成后,用户可以通过浏览器的扩展程序管理页面进入插件设置界面,开始自定义滚轮和平滑效果。
### 1.4 自定义滚轮和键盘光标键的平滑效果设置
在SmoothScroll插件的设置界面中,用户可以找到针对鼠标滚轮和平滑效果的选项。这里提供了多种预设模式供选择,同时也支持高级用户手动调整参数。例如,用户可以根据自己的喜好调整滚动速度、加速度以及是否启用惯性滚动等功能。这些设置可以帮助用户找到最适合自己的滚动方式,让浏览变得更加顺畅。
### 1.5 实现自定义滚动的代码示例与解析
对于希望进一步定制滚动行为的高级用户来说,SmoothScroll插件还提供了强大的API接口。下面是一个简单的JavaScript代码示例,展示了如何使用插件API来自定义滚动行为:
```javascript
// 初始化SmoothScroll插件
var smoothScroll = new SmoothScroll();
// 设置滚动速度
smoothScroll.setSpeed(10);
// 启用惯性滚动
smoothScroll.enableInertia(true);
```
在这段代码中,首先创建了一个`SmoothScroll`对象,然后通过调用`setSpeed`方法设置了滚动速度,最后通过`enableInertia`方法启用了惯性滚动功能。这些简单的API调用就可以让用户根据自己的需求调整滚动效果。
### 1.6 自定义设置中的常见问题与解决方案
在使用SmoothScroll插件的过程中,用户可能会遇到一些常见的问题。例如,某些网站可能因为兼容性问题导致自定义设置无法生效。此时,可以尝试禁用其他可能冲突的扩展插件,或者联系插件开发者寻求技术支持。另外,如果发现滚动效果过于灵敏或迟钝,可以通过调整插件中的相关参数来解决这个问题。
### 1.7 平滑效果的微调与优化建议
为了获得最佳的浏览体验,用户还可以对平滑效果进行微调。例如,在SmoothScroll插件中,可以尝试调整加速度曲线,以找到最适合自己浏览节奏的设置。此外,还可以根据不同的网页类型(如图文混排页面、长篇阅读页面等)设置不同的滚动模式,以适应各种场景下的浏览需求。总之,通过不断的尝试和调整,用户一定能够找到最适合自己的个性化浏览设置。
## 二、掌握扩展插件的精细配置
### 2.1 扩展插件的核心功能解析
SmoothScroll 插件的核心功能在于提供了一套全面且灵活的自定义选项,使用户能够根据个人偏好调整网页滚动的平滑效果。该插件通过精细控制滚轮和平滑效果,实现了高度个性化的浏览体验。其主要功能包括但不限于:
- **滚动速度调整**:用户可以根据自己的浏览习惯调整滚动的速度,无论是快速浏览还是细致阅读都能得到满足。
- **加速度控制**:通过调整加速度,用户可以让滚动更加自然,模拟物理世界的惯性效果。
- **惯性滚动**:启用惯性滚动后,当用户停止滚动时,页面会继续按照当前速度逐渐减速直至停止,增强了滚动的真实感。
- **键盘光标键支持**:除了鼠标滚轮外,SmoothScroll 还支持使用键盘上的光标键进行平滑滚动,为不同用户提供了更多的操作选择。
### 2.2 不同浏览器的兼容性与设置差异
SmoothScroll 插件支持多种主流浏览器,包括 Chrome、Firefox 等。尽管如此,在不同浏览器上使用时仍需注意一些兼容性和设置上的差异:
- **Chrome**:在 Chrome 中安装 SmoothScroll 插件后,用户可以直接访问浏览器的扩展程序管理页面进行设置。Chrome 的用户界面较为直观,大多数设置选项都易于理解和操作。
- **Firefox**:Firefox 用户同样可以在扩展程序管理页面找到 SmoothScroll 的设置入口。需要注意的是,Firefox 在某些版本中可能需要额外配置才能完全发挥插件的功能。
- **Edge 和 Safari**:虽然 SmoothScroll 主要针对 Chrome 和 Firefox 开发,但部分用户反馈在 Edge 和 Safari 上也能正常使用。不过,由于这些浏览器的特性不同,可能会存在一定的兼容性问题。
### 2.3 用户习惯对自定义设置的个性化需求
每个人的浏览习惯都有所不同,因此 SmoothScroll 提供了丰富的自定义选项,以满足不同用户的需求。例如:
- **快速浏览者**:这类用户通常需要较快的滚动速度和较低的加速度,以便快速浏览大量信息。
- **细致阅读者**:对于喜欢仔细阅读的用户来说,较慢的滚动速度和较高的加速度可以让他们更好地沉浸在文本中。
- **特殊需求用户**:视力不佳或手部运动不便的用户可以通过调整滚动速度和加速度来改善浏览体验,使操作更加轻松自如。
### 2.4 自定义设置的高级技巧与应用实例
对于希望进一步定制滚动行为的高级用户,SmoothScroll 提供了丰富的 API 接口。以下是一些高级技巧的应用实例:
- **动态调整滚动速度**:根据当前浏览的内容类型自动调整滚动速度,例如在浏览长篇文档时减慢速度,在浏览图片集时加快速度。
- **自定义加速度曲线**:通过编写 JavaScript 脚本来定义个性化的加速度曲线,以匹配特定的浏览场景。
- **多设备同步设置**:对于同时使用多个设备的用户,可以编写脚本将自定义设置同步到所有设备上,确保一致的浏览体验。
### 2.5 性能优化与用户体验的平衡
在调整 SmoothScroll 的自定义设置时,需要注意性能优化与用户体验之间的平衡。一方面,过于复杂的自定义设置可能会增加浏览器的负担,影响整体性能;另一方面,合理的设置能够显著提升浏览体验。以下是一些建议:
- **适度调整**:避免过度调整滚动速度和加速度,以免造成不必要的性能损耗。
- **测试与反馈**:定期测试不同的设置组合,并收集反馈,以找到最佳的平衡点。
- **资源管理**:合理管理浏览器资源,避免因插件占用过多资源而影响其他应用程序的运行。
### 2.6 扩展插件的更新与维护
为了确保 SmoothScroll 插件始终处于最佳状态,开发者会定期发布更新,修复已知问题并添加新功能。用户应关注官方渠道的通知,及时更新插件版本。此外,如果在使用过程中遇到任何问题,可以通过官方论坛或社交媒体平台寻求帮助和支持。
## 三、总结
本文详细介绍了如何通过使用SmoothScroll扩展插件来自定义网页滚动效果,以优化浏览体验。从个性化设置的重要意义出发,文章深入探讨了平滑效果对浏览体验的影响,并提供了具体的安装与使用指南。通过调整鼠标滚轮和平滑效果,用户可以根据个人喜好定制浏览方式,实现更自然流畅的浏览体验。此外,文章还提供了实用的代码示例,帮助高级用户进一步定制滚动行为。无论是快速浏览者还是细致阅读者,甚至是特殊需求用户,都可以通过SmoothScroll插件找到最适合自己的个性化浏览设置。通过不断尝试和调整,每个人都能享受到更加舒适、高效的上网体验。